Source Cards for Books

•Author’s name

•Title of the book

•Place of publication

•Publisher

•Copyright date

• Source Number

Anderson, Leroy. A Critic of Joplin’s Work.

New York: Harcourt Press, 1982.Print.

Two or More Authors

• List the names in the order they appear on the title page. • Only the first author's name should be reversed: Last Name, First

Name. • Use a comma between the authors' names. Place a period after the last author's name. • Include the word “print” last.

Rowe, Richard, and Larry Jeffus. The Essential Wilder: An

Odyssey of Tradition. Albany: Delmar, 2000. Print.

Essay, Poem, or Short Story in an Anthology

Author of Story. "Title of Story." Title of Book. Name of Editor. Edition (if given). City of Publication: Publisher, Year. Page numbers.

O’Brien, Tim. “Ambush.” Writer’s Choice.

Philip Unger. 5th ed. Houston:

Glencoe, 2009. 178-80.
